5.2.1.5.2 CONFIG: Clocks Rx Buffer/Clock
Clk=Rx-Sat (Rx-Sat,TxTerr,Int(SCT),Ins)
Buffer-Size = 00016bytes(00002ms) Center
Use the
◄ ►
arrow keys to set the Rx Clock (top line) or the Buffer-Size (bottom line).
On the top line – To set the Rx Clock, use the
▲▼
arrow keys to select Rx-Sat, Tx-Terr, Int
(SCT), or Ins, and then press ENTER. Note the following:
Selection
Function
Rx-Sat
Sets the Receive buffer clock source to the satellite clock (the receive buffer is bypassed).
Note: This will fix the buffer size to minimum.
Tx-Terr
In this timing mode, data is clocked out of the receive buffer using the external transmit clock.
Int(SCT)
Data is clocked out of the buffer using the same reference that drives the modem Internal(SCT).
Ins(ert)
Available only if Rx framing is D&I and Rx interface is G.703. Sets the buffer clock to the Insert
stream.
On the bottom line – To set the Buffer-Size, use the
◄ ►
arrow keys to select a digit to edit, and
then use the
▲▼
arrow keys to change that digit. Press ENTER when done.
Buffer Size indicates the size in bytes (and size in milliseconds) of the Plesiochronous
/ Doppler Buffer. The minimum buffer size and step size are usually the same, and
are dictated by the following rules:

CONFIG: Clocks Rx Buffer/Clock Center
Selecting Center displays the following screen:
Press ENTER to Center the Buffer
otherwise, press CLEAR
Press ENTER or CLEAR as instructed.
